I'd guess there won't be a ton till close to the lake, then you'll hit a bunch. Just my guess from hiking up there in past years. I've been climbing in BCC a bit lately and down low much of the snow is gone... but the basin Blanche is in is North Facing so up high I'm sure a lot of snow is hanging out still. Snowbird still has about a 100 inch base if that gives any indication of what's up high on the north facing slopes still.

There was snow for sure and the lake was frozen over but thats what I was told by other hikers. I got about two thirds the way up and had to come back down because my new $200 Lowa boots tore the crap out of my feet. This is the second time I've tried to break these in but I think they just have inherit problems that give my feet blisters. Back to REI with them.

As for the hike, it was awesome. The stream going up to the lake was a raging torrent and was rising even as we were hiking. Very cool but I'll have to wait till maybe next weekend to give it another try (feet need to heal).
